What is Soil Resistance Testing?
Soil Resistance Testing is a non-destructive, laboratory-based technique used to determine the mechanical properties of soil samples under various conditions. This involves subjecting the samples to different types of loading, such as compressive, tensile, or shear forces, to assess their resistance and deformation behavior. The results provide valuable insights into the soils ability to support structures, withstand external pressures, and resist erosion.
Why is Soil Resistance Testing essential for businesses?
In todays competitive market, companies must demonstrate a commitment to safety, sustainability, and regulatory compliance. Soil Resistance Testing plays a vital role in achieving these goals by:
Ensuring structural integrity: By evaluating soil resistance, businesses can guarantee the stability of buildings, bridges, and other infrastructure projects, thereby minimizing the risk of accidents and costly repairs.
Minimizing environmental impact: Accurate soil testing helps companies identify areas with high erosion potential, allowing them to implement preventative measures and reduce the risk of landslides, soil liquefaction, and water pollution.
Complying with regulations: Soil Resistance Testing is often mandated by government agencies as a prerequisite for project approvals. By investing in this service, businesses can avoid costly delays and fines associated with non-compliance.
Optimizing resource allocation: By understanding the mechanical properties of soil, companies can optimize their resource allocation, reducing waste, and improving overall efficiency.
